How much does private SAT tutoring cost?

SAT tutoring costs $45 to $100 per hour on average, depending on their experience, education, location, and if it's in-person or online. High-end SAT tutors charge $150+ per hour and may offer a guarantee. SAT test prep courses cost $400 to $2,000+, including private tutoring, practice questions, and videos.

What do SAT tutors do?

SAT tutors do the following:

  • Help students set their goals and exceed them
  • Create a customized test prep plan
  • Conduct one-on-one tutoring sessions to work through challenges and difficult topics
  • Assigns practice problems and video lessons
  • Assigns and helps with practice tests
  • Helps establish a long-term study plan
  • Keeps the student motivated and supported along the way
  • Tracks progress

Do SAT tutors really help?

SAT and test prep tutoring help students improve their scores by teaching students test-taking strategies and giving practice tests to reduce anxiety and increase familiarity.
